In September, Machalí typically experiences moderate temperatures and moderate rainfall. Daytime temperatures hover around 15°C, while nights can cool down to about 2°C.
Machalí in September usually receives moderate rainfall, averaging around 98 mm for the month. Rain is expected on roughly 4 days.
In case you lean more towards enjoying temperate temperatures and rain-free days January, February, March, April, November and December typically offer the most optimal weather. In contrast, June, July and August tend to have less optimal conditions.
